Why Contact Time Is Critical for Modern Water Concerns
Many of today’s emerging contaminants — including PFAS, chloramines, and certain organic compounds — require adequate contact time to be effectively addressed.
When water moves too quickly through a system, filtration media cannot perform as intended. This can lead to:
-
Inconsistent water quality
-
Reduced contaminant reduction
-
Faster media exhaustion
-
Increased water waste from overcompensation
W.E.T. Technology addresses this by engineering the flow path itself, ensuring water slows down where it matters most and receives consistent treatment.

Efficiency Without Unnecessary Water Waste
True water efficiency isn’t just about using less water — it’s about using water intelligently.
Traditional systems often rely on frequent backwashing or regeneration cycles to compensate for inefficient design. W.E.T. Technology reduces this need by improving how water flows through the system in the first place.
Benefits include:
-
Reduced water waste during maintenance cycles
-
Improved filtration media longevity
-
Lower strain on system components
